(PINK SHEETS:SPXP) has been informed by their legal counsel in Ecuador that its exploratory concessions held by Ecuadorgold S.A., Spirit's Ecuadorian subsidiary and by Minera Del Pacifico Noreste, S.A., Spirit's operator in Ecuador, have been appropriated by the Ecuadorian Government under its new mining mandate adopted by Ecuador's Constituent Assembly on April 18, 2008. The new mining mandate invoked an immediate 180-day suspension of activities on virtually all mining concessions in Ecuador.
Spirit's gold producing property, the Muluncay, has not been affected by the new mining policy. We are continuing to produce gold from this operation which allows us to continue employment of key personnel and necessary miners. Spirit's management is committed to working to create value for shareholders as it continues to monitor the ever evolving situation in Ecuador. Spirit is seeking further clarification from government officials on how the new mining mandate will be further implemented and will provide additional commentary as more detail becomes available.
